Pearson, the world’s largest learning company, wanted a blog filled with student-authored posts to drive site traffic and boost engagement, but their submission process was slow and students were discouraged by frequent rejections. They needed a more streamlined, student-friendly way to source relevant college-life content.

Pearson redesigned the program by soliciting topic feedback, running targeted “Challenges” through its Pearson Student Insiders, positioning blogging as a portfolio opportunity, and providing an Editor‑in‑Chief to help students polish drafts; they also amplified reach through employees, schools, and advocates. The results: publishing jumped from 1–2 posts/month to 3–4 posts/week (for the next 3 months), with 400+ student-written blogs, 1,600+ pitches and 30+ student-created testimonial videos.
